Descripción: El modelado del lenguaje es el proceso de crear modelos que pueden entender y generar lenguaje humano. Estos modelos son fundamentales en el campo del procesamiento de lenguaje natural (NLP), donde se busca que las máquinas interpreten, analicen y respondan al lenguaje humano de manera coherente y contextual. A través de técnicas avanzadas de aprendizaje automático y redes neuronales, los modelos de lenguaje son entrenados con grandes volúmenes de texto, lo que les permite aprender patrones, gramática, vocabulario y el contexto en el que se utilizan las palabras. Esto les otorga la capacidad de realizar tareas complejas como la traducción automática, la generación de texto, el análisis de sentimientos y la respuesta a preguntas. La calidad de un modelo de lenguaje se mide por su precisión y fluidez al generar texto, así como por su habilidad para comprender el contexto y las sutilezas del lenguaje humano. En la actualidad, estos modelos son una parte integral de muchas aplicaciones tecnológicas, desde asistentes virtuales hasta sistemas de recomendación, y su desarrollo continúa evolucionando con la investigación en inteligencia artificial y aprendizaje profundo.
Historia: El modelado del lenguaje tiene sus raíces en la lingüística y la estadística, con los primeros intentos de modelar el lenguaje humano que se remontan a la década de 1950. Sin embargo, fue en la década de 1980 cuando se comenzaron a utilizar modelos estadísticos, como los modelos de n-gramas, que permitieron una mejor comprensión de las probabilidades de secuencias de palabras. Con el avance de la computación y el acceso a grandes volúmenes de datos, el desarrollo de modelos más complejos, como los modelos de Markov ocultos y, más recientemente, las redes neuronales profundas, ha revolucionado el campo. En 2013, la introducción de Word2Vec por Google marcó un hito importante al permitir la representación de palabras en un espacio vectorial, facilitando así el aprendizaje de relaciones semánticas. Desde entonces, modelos como GPT (Generative Pre-trained Transformer) han llevado el modelado del lenguaje a nuevas alturas, permitiendo la generación de texto coherente y contextualizado.
Usos: El modelado del lenguaje se utiliza en una variedad de aplicaciones en el procesamiento de lenguaje natural. Entre sus usos más destacados se encuentran la traducción automática, donde los modelos pueden traducir texto de un idioma a otro con alta precisión. También se emplea en la generación de texto, permitiendo a las máquinas crear contenido original o continuar un texto dado. Además, se utiliza en sistemas de respuesta a preguntas, donde los modelos pueden entender preguntas formuladas en lenguaje natural y proporcionar respuestas relevantes. Otras aplicaciones incluyen el análisis de sentimientos, que permite a las empresas evaluar la opinión pública sobre productos o servicios, y la creación de chatbots que interactúan con los usuarios de manera natural.
Ejemplos: Un ejemplo de modelado del lenguaje es el sistema de traducción de Google, que utiliza modelos avanzados para traducir texto entre múltiples idiomas. Otro ejemplo es el asistente virtual de Amazon, Alexa, que emplea modelos de lenguaje para comprender y responder a comandos de voz. Además, OpenAI ha desarrollado modelos como GPT-3, que pueden generar texto coherente y creativo en respuesta a una variedad de prompts, demostrando la capacidad de los modelos de lenguaje para interactuar de manera efectiva con los usuarios.